Job Description
Position: Head Varsity Baseball CoachLocation: Christ the King High School - Middle Village, NY
Conference: Catholic High School Athletic Association (CHSAA) - AA Division
About Christ the King Baseball
Christ the King High School is seeking an enthusiastic, knowledgeable, and committed Head Varsity Baseball Coach to lead one of New York City's respected high school baseball programs.
Competing in the AA Division of the Catholic High School Athletic Association (CHSAA), the Royals have established a tradition of success, highlighted by winning the 2025 CHSAA City Championship. We are looking for a coach who will build upon that foundation while developing student-athletes both on and off the field.
Position Overview
The Head Varsity Baseball Coach will provide leadership for all aspects of the baseball program, including player development, staff management, program culture, and communication with families and school administration. The successful candidate will demonstrate strong baseball knowledge, excellent leadership skills, and a commitment to developing student-athletes academically, athletically, and personally.
Responsibilities
• Lead all aspects of the varsity and junior varsity baseball program.
• Recruit, supervise, and mentor a coaching staff consisting of at
least two varsity assistant coaches.
• Assist in identifying and supporting qualified coaches for the
junior varsity program.
• Plan and conduct organized fall workouts from mid-September
through mid-October.
• Develop and implement an offseason player development plan.
• Foster a positive, disciplined, and competitive team culture built
on accountability, sportsmanship, and character.
• Establish consistent communication with student-athletes,
parents, assistant coaches, and school administration.
• Collaborate with the Athletic Department regarding scheduling,
equipment, transportation, facilities, and program needs.
• Assist with routine field preparation and maintenance in
partnership with the Athletic Department and the New York City
Parks Department.
• Ensure compliance with all CHSAA and Christ the King High
School policies and expectations.
Qualifications
Preferred candidates will possess:
• Previous baseball coaching experience, preferably at the middle
school, high school, or collegiate level.
• Strong knowledge of player development, practice planning,
game strategy, and program management.
• Outstanding leadership, organizational, and communication skills.
• A commitment to mentoring young people and fostering their
academic, athletic, and personal growth.
• The ability to build positive relationships with players, parents,
coaches, administrators, and the broader school community.
Facilities & Resources
The Christ the King Baseball Program has access to outstanding training facilities, including:
• Juniper Valley Park baseball fields, located approximately a 10-15
minute walk from campus.
• An indoor baseball training facility featuring turf flooring, batting
tunnel, pitching machines, and portable mounds.
• An on-campus weight room available for year-round strength
and conditioning.
Compensation
All coaching positions within the Christ the King Baseball Program are stipend positions. This position has a compensation rate of $3600.00.
